ANTENNA EXPERIMENT
ON Saturday 12-1`and Sunday 13-1 I have made a temporary experimental
dipole antenna with active elements of 12 m and 16 m. Wire used is 0.5m si=
ngle
copper wire
Receiver connection [say here twin wire ] cable was a twin , stranded copp=
er wire
, of 0.15 mm each wire, length is about 6 m.
Dipole has been constructed having the same lengths for both parts however=
due to constraints of the garden a small part of the antenna has been fold=
ed
As the system is only temporary , I have supported this antenna into natur=
al
supports. Left part ( the 16 m is suppored by another wire of same type , =
about 3
m and this over two antenna TV cables in order to be a little high.( abt 3=
m from
the ground) This connected to the balckpart of the twin wire
The other part is supported by 3 tress on nearly the same height but about=
3.5 m
of length has been wound due to constraints of the garden.This connected t=
o the
red part of the twin wire
This is the first experiment . Later this year i intend to install a m=
ultiband
inverted V ( 5 dipoles connected tp a main) over the roof for a maximum l=
ength
of 20 m per pole ( fixed installation)
Two series of tests have been made :
Comparative dipole cs 16 m wire testing
Same testing but MFJ antenna tuner 16010 has been used
Results as opinion form:
Mysteriously when reversing the �poles' on the radio R75 � is like using =
two
diferent antennas , even when using the antenna tuner. Different signal le=
vels
and different noise levels and sometimes directivity It seems that ground=
does
not play its role correctly (?)
Possbly due to very thin wire , most signal levels are lower than single w=
ire
antenna. I am correct? If thiis is true this diference can be 6 db lower d=
ur to
surface only.
At several bands though signal levels are lower than single wire antenna i=
n most
cases have lower noise levels . As in example 7120 IRRS at 0915 shown leve=
ls
below S1 unit - still with the antenna tuner - but was noise free . IN con=
trast to it
the single wire antenna shown levels of S3 full of noise ( no signal was a=
udible)
IN another example R cochiguaz 2120 on Sat 13 was audble ( still as margin=
al)
only with the dipole
Dipole has enhanced reception in my most un-useful bands: LRA Argentina
feeeder at 29810 has 3 S units higher level than single wire More particul=
arly:
29-25 , 14-13, 11-10 , 4-3, 1.6 Mhz shown enhanced reception=A0
IN the highest bands both a capacitance and inductance are required to tun=
e the
dipole . IN the lower bands ( from abt 7 Mhz and lower) only inductance is=
required . On 9 MHz different antenna tunings are required between the sin=
gle
wire and dipole
